snappish

snappish
Tính từ
So sánh hơn: snappisherSo sánh nhất: snappishest

This term describes a specific kind of irritability characterized by short, sharp bursts of temper. It suggests a lack of patience where the speaker cuts others off or responds with biting brevity, mirroring the quick, sudden motion of a snap. It is more focused on the manner of delivery than a deep-seated anger.

While similar to grumpy or irritable, snappish specifically implies an outward, verbal aggression. It is frequently used to describe people under high stress or those who are exhausted, indicating a temporary loss of social grace rather than a permanent personality trait.

Tính từsnappish

Tending to speak in an abrupt, irritable, or impatient manner.

He became snappish with his colleagues after a long day of stressful meetings.
